Analysis

The most recent figure for food production index in Sweden is 101.15 2014-2016 = 100, measured in 2022.

The figure is up 4.9% on the previous year and up 8.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, food production index in Sweden peaked at 116.99 2014-2016 = 100 in 1984 and was at its lowest, 84.05 2014-2016 = 100, in 2018.

That places Sweden 127th out of 195 countries with data for 2022, putting it in the middle of the range.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 93.7 2014-2016 = 100 87.22 2014-2016 = 100 96.71 2014-2016 = 100 9
1970s 97.02 2014-2016 = 100 89.72 2014-2016 = 100 103.37 2014-2016 = 100 10
1980s 105.98 2014-2016 = 100 96.32 2014-2016 = 100 116.99 2014-2016 = 100 10
1990s 99.16 2014-2016 = 100 89.05 2014-2016 = 100 108.26 2014-2016 = 100 10
2000s 96.53 2014-2016 = 100 90.61 2014-2016 = 100 100.55 2014-2016 = 100 10
2010s 95.58 2014-2016 = 100 84.05 2014-2016 = 100 102.36 2014-2016 = 100 10
2020s 99.55 2014-2016 = 100 96.45 2014-2016 = 100 101.15 2014-2016 = 100 3

Food production index covers food crops that are considered edible and that contain nutrients. Coffee and tea are excluded because, although edible, they have no nutritive value.
